An Investor Relations Director is responsible for managing the communication between a company and its investors, shareholders, and financial community. They play a crucial role in maintaining and enhancing the company's reputation among the investment community. The main responsibilities include developing and implementing investor relations strategies, communicating financial performance and corporate developments to investors, organizing investor conferences and roadshows, and acting as a spokesperson for the company in investor meetings and presentations. They also analyze market trends, monitor competitor activities, and provide insights to senior management regarding investor sentiment and expectations. The Investor Relations Director works closely with the finance, legal, and communications teams to 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and to develop effective messaging for investors. This role requires excellent communication and presentation skills, strong financial acumen, and the ability to build and maintain relationships with investors and analysts.

Investor Relations Director salary in Slovenia
Average Yearly Salary of Investor Relations Director in Slovenia is approximately 70,537 EUR (70,200 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

Slovenia is a small country located in Central Europe, bordered by Italy, Austria, Hungary, and Croatia. It has a population of approximately 2 million people and covers an area of around 20,273 square kilometers. Despite its small size, Slovenia boasts diverse landscapes, including the stunning Julian Alps, picturesque lakes, and charming coastal areas along the Adriatic Sea.
Estimated national average yearly salary is 26,424 EUR (27,905 USD). Value indicated is pre-tax. Below graph shows estimated Investor Relations Director job salary compared to average salary in Slovenia.
Comparison shows that a person working as Investor Relations Director in Slovenia earns on average:
2.67 times the average salary (or 267% of average salary).
